Type
ORACLE
Validation date
2025-10-09 08:19: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 2.584e-4,
    "usd": 3.001e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00017A0A6EE6FEC71D065D75D4322778B7F5B026803DBD5E997FC05E8458415D3D1D

Previous signature

35D06851B589A0E121DE7883468578F3A4C1B9DE183ABE64083B10EA6BF612E6ABFB84EF123F77D5372600C12B64D32834133E4390D728E8321B5327BF2DBB01

Origin signature

3045022018CECF38B0588CE5FD0416694B46439B0E73C4905E672E2926AE4F81ABE3E44A0221009D6E833C6171993738FCA5E9152D202ED295EE683F10CE4A69A7336E81D9818D

Proof of work

0102046C40DA35A5E56A9CE2DBF0098DB8DABF2B7F5E137C7758731F5ABAAEDC16CD890DD9D4D623206B863C8F60FBED5A54DEC7DC5EF2A67BE2F41DD3E3854D4B0331

Proof of integrity

008E68D71E28B3DB655A0050AD680E342C531C17030D804D39482736D0588F4F82

Coordinator signature

38105F2763413349B64B0250F75CC3410E1733066221B0D5C3160CB649EDE070BAA5F08CB76FC18F300491A3DF29FEDDDB6107EB8FE89FA3CD3EF8072FC5E80A

Validator #1 public key

00018A13A9C85FE66CE097EE273C6F1E612289BFB0B630C34AF60957E8DE880633E2

Validator #1 signature

95BBE34CE63694C7D1503767EB47E2770AE7CC7070FC70FCB77FAD719A1495199E450BEC3B647B662A19B2876A46145EE9183280882FA66559B903972F4CD10E

Validator #2 public key

0001792F993267EB4B7CF6106DC257E9E5E2D9915D27CF6ECFE072D0E4F68290F45C

Validator #2 signature

A899A2CAC04C5A8440267C23E9C54CF80DE90FE1D46064987BC5894B25CAB65F8E586648C36AE32E3E826925E17D2ABF2CB8F33BB60D1DEAD52DAFA660A9680C